Vegetable Nutrition Facts

Saturday, 22 March 2014. Bell pepper nutrition facts. Bell pepper or sweet pepper is the most popular of the chili peppers in the Capsicum annum family. It is a fruit pod of small perennial shrub in the nightshade or Solanaceae family, of the genus, capsicum. Scientific name: Capsicum annum. The hotness of peppers is measured in “Scoville heat units” (SHU). On the Scoville scale, a sweet bell pepper scores 0, while a jalapeno pepper around 2,500-4,000 and a Mexican habaneros 200,000 to 50...Bell pepper c...
